Enum sp_runtime::StateVersion 
pub enum StateVersion {
    V0,
    V1,
}Expand description
Different possible state version.
V0 and V1 uses a same trie implementation, but V1 will write external value node in the trie for
value with size at least TRIE_VALUE_NODE_THRESHOLD.

§impl StateVersion
 
impl StateVersion
pub fn state_value_threshold(&self) -> Option<u32>
pub fn state_value_threshold(&self) -> Option<u32>
If defined, values in state of size bigger or equal to this threshold will use a separate trie node. Otherwhise, value will be inlined in branch or leaf node.
